Mission Assurance Lead

Hawthorne, California, United States
Full Time On-site

Summary

Job Description

Role Overview:

  • Own contract quality and compliance requirements (CQR) across programs and products
    · Establish and enforce quality systems, metrics, and reporting
    · Drive RCCA across internal quality functions (SQE, HQE/QC)
    · Ensure alignment to customer, regulatory, and program requirements
    · Lead strategic quality initiatives to scale production and reliability

Responsibilities:

  • Contract Quality & Compliance (CQR)
    • Own interpretation and flowdown of contract quality requirements
    • Ensure compliance to customer, regulatory, and internal standards
    • Maintain audit readiness and support customer / government audits
    • Ensure documentation, traceability, and configuration control meet requirements
  • Quality Systems & Metrics
    • Define and maintain quality KPIs (yield, defects, escapes, delivery quality)
    • Establish dashboards and reporting for internal and executive visibility
    • Ensure consistent data capture and integrity across systems (ERP/MES)
    • Drive accountability to metrics across SQE and HQE
  • RCCA & Issue Management
    • Own root cause and corrective action framework across the organization
    • Lead high-severity and systemic RCA efforts
    • Ensure containment, corrective action, and effectiveness validation
    • Drive closure of recurring or systemic quality issues
  • Cross-Functional Quality Leadership
    • Act as central coordination point across SQE, HQE, Manufacturing, and Engineering
    • Ensure consistent application of quality standards and processes
    • Align teams on priorities, risks, and corrective actions
  • Strategic Quality Initiatives
    • Identify gaps in quality systems, processes, and organizational capability
    • Implement scalable processes for production readiness and growth
    • Drive continuous improvement in reliability, yield, and compliance

Minimum Requirements:

  • Bachelor’s in Engineering or related field
  • 8–12+ years in quality, reliability, manufacturing, or mission assurance roles
  • Experience owning quality systems in a regulated environment (AS9100 / ISO 9001)
  • Strong experience with RCCA (8D, 5-Why, DMAIC)
  • Experience managing quality metrics and driving accountability across teams

Preferred Requirements:

  • Experience with defense contracts and CQR / compliance requirements
  • Experience supporting audits (customer, regulatory, internal)
  • Familiarity with both supplier and production quality (SQE + QE/QC scope)
  • Experience scaling quality systems in high-rate manufacturing
  • Six Sigma Green/Black Belt

About Chaos Industries

Chaos Industries

Chaos Industries is one of the fastest-rising defense technology companies focused on solving modern national security challenges through advanced radar, sensing, and counter-drone systems. Founded in 2022, the company develops next-generation technologies designed to help military and national security operators detect airborne threats faster and operate more effectively in increasingly contested environments.

For job seekers, Chaos Industries offers the opportunity to work on mission-driven technology with direct real-world impact. Employees help build systems related to radar, autonomous sensing, communications, counter-UAS, and AI-enabled defense capabilities—making it an attractive destination for engineers, software developers, hardware specialists, program managers, and defense professionals who want to work at the forefront of national security innovation.
